Make certain that your website displays well at all screen resolutions. You can do this by utilizing percentages for the width and height of the elements on your webpage, as opposed to fixed pixel dimensions. In addition, a page that displays properly at a lower resolution, will generally work well at higher resolutions. Prior to making your website public, you should test it at various resolutions to ensure that all of your visitors will have a comfortable experience. Broken links should never stay on your website, so always ensure all links are current and in proper working order. The most well-designed sites focus on creating a user-friendly experience; a broken link is anything but user-friendly. Check your links at least once a month to ensure they work as they should.
